RULES                    

1.Requests for Facility Reservations must be site appropriate. If there is a more appropriate site for an event, the organization will be directed there.
2. Organizations much clean up the garbage left at the fields/courts.
3. No alcoholic beverages or coolers -- the organization reserving the field is responsible for the spectators
4. No vehicles on the intramural fields/courts
5. No pets
6. Public safety should be called in case of an emergency (859-622-2821) and Campus Recreation should be informed (859-622-1244) of all accidents, injuries and incidents.
7.
Campus Recreation will work with Facility Services to try to communicate requests to have the lines painted on the fields for the various activities. (Two weeks notice is required for the fields to be lined. Facility Services is responsible for painting the lines, not Campus Recreation)
8. A Faculty/Staff sponsor or Campus Recreation Supervisor must be present at all events.
9. A Maximum of 50 chairs and 10 tables are allowed at any event, and the reserving organization is responsible for both setting up and breaking down for their event. A $200 fee will be assessed to any organization that does not properly break down their event; thus, interfering with other organizations or academic classes. __________(int)
10. The use of a stage will not be allowed in any Campus Recreation activity area.

EVENT ANALYSIS FORM

* All event requests & reservations requiring police supervision must be completed 2 weeks in advance

Characteristics of the Event        
Ending time of event:
Daytime (Daylight)            Evening ( 9pm - midnight)           Night ( 12:01am- 3am )
Rationale: Events taking place in the evening and night tend to create more police requested handling of incidents than events occurring in daytime hours.
 
 
                                                                   
Participants will be formally/semi-formally dressed at the event:
Applicable            Not Applicable
Rationale: Experience reveals that in today's college-age culture, persons who must be formally dressed to gain admission usually create fewer security concerns
 
Non-competitive theatre style event, lighting on full illumination entire event or occurring entirely outdoors during daylight:
Applicable            Not Applicable
Rationale: Full illumination of event venue also creates fewer incidents requiring police intervention
   
         
Seating is available for each guest at the event:
Applicable            Not Applicable
Rationale: Having sit down seating available at the event venue also creates fewer incidents arising from crowding situations
         
   
         
Two or more faculty, staff or other responsible and Office of Student Life approved adult members will act as chaperones during the entire event ( This is in addition to the min. number of chaperones required per expected guests: If applicable, subtract 10 pts. for each group of 2 chaperones beyond number based on (maximum 20 pts sustracted).

(please manually enter the points in the text box to the right [remember to enter minus ( - ) sign in front of the points] and enter the contact information of all the chaperones in the text box below)

Rationale: Responsible staff supervision tends to lessen security problems. Up to 200 guests = 1 Chaperone, 201-400 guests = 2 Chaperones, 401-800 = 3 Chaperones, 801-1600 = 4 Chaperones, 1601 and up = Consultation with EKU police

Total Risk Points

officers need to adequately staff the event:
(0 - 15 points) = 0 officers     (16-25 points) = 1 Officer      (26-35 points) = 2 Officers     
(36-45 points) = 3 Officers     (46-55 points) = 4 Officers      (56-65 points) = 5 Officers
(66-75 points) = 6 Officers     (76+ points) = to be determined
